Ukuqonda Ukubaluleka Kokukhethwa Okuyinhloko Kumklamo We-Transformer

Ama-transformer ayizingxenye ezibalulekile kumadivayisi ahlukahlukene kagesi nawe-elekthronikhi, okwenza kube lula ukudluliselwa kwamandla kanye nokuhlukaniswa kahle. Esinye isici esibalulekile sokuklama i-transformer ukukhetha okuyinhloko. Izinto eziyinhloko zidlala indima ebalulekile ekunqumeni ukusebenza kanye nokusebenza kahle kwe-transformer. Kulesi sihloko, sizohlola ukubaluleka kokukhethwa okuyinhloko futhi sihlole izinhlobo ezahlukene zezinto eziyinhloko ezisetshenziswa ekwakhiweni kwe-transformer. Ngokuqonda kangcono ukukhetha okuyinhloko, onjiniyela nabaklami bangenza ngcono ukusebenza kwe-transformer futhi bahlangabezane nezidingo ezithile zohlelo lokusebenza.

Indima Ye-Transformer Core

I-transformer core isebenza njengendlela yamagnetic yokugeleza kokuhamba komoya, okuvumela ukudluliselwa kwamandla kusuka ekugoqeni okuyinhloko kuya ekugoqeni kwesibili. Idlala indima ebalulekile ekuqinisekiseni ukuguqulwa kwamandla okuphumelelayo ngokulahlekelwa okuncane. Izinto eziyinhloko zidinga ukuba nokuvuleka okuphezulu kwamagnetic ukuze kube lula ukuhlanganiswa kwamagnetic okuphumelelayo nokunciphisa ukulahleka kwamandla ngenxa ye-hysteresis kanye nemisinga ye-eddy.

Ukuqonda Ukulahlekelwa Okuyinhloko

Ukulahlekelwa yi-core kuma-transformer kwenzeka kakhulu ngenxa ye-hysteresis kanye nemisinga ye-eddy. Ukulahlekelwa yi-hysteresis kuwumphumela wokungakwazi kwezinto eziyinhloko ukulandela izinguquko ze-magnetic flux, okuholela ekushabalaleni kwamandla ngendlela yokushisa. Imisinga ye-eddy, ngakolunye uhlangothi, imisinga ejikelezayo ebangelwa yizinto eziyinhloko ngenxa yamasimu kazibuthe ashintshanayo. Le misinga ejikelezayo ibangela ukulahlekelwa okunamandla futhi inegalelo ekulahlekelweni kwamandla okuphelele ngaphakathi kwe-transformer.

Izinhlobo Zezinto Eziyinhloko

Kunezinhlobo eziningana zezinto eziyinhloko ezitholakalayo zokuklama i-transformer, ngayinye inezici zayo kanye nokufaneleka kwayo ekusetshenzisweni okuthile. Ake sihlole ezinye zezinto eziyinhloko ezivamile ngokuningiliziwe:

Izinto Eziyinhloko ZikaMagnetic

Izinto eziyinhloko kazibuthe zisetshenziswa kabanzi ekwakhiweni kwe-transformer ngenxa yezakhiwo zazo ezinhle kakhulu kazibuthe. Ezinye izinto eziyinhloko kazibuthe ezivamile zifaka:

- Insimbi ye-Silicon: Insimbi ye-silicon, eyaziwa nangokuthi insimbi kagesi, ingenye yezinto ezisetshenziswa kakhulu. Ibonisa ukulahlekelwa okuphansi kwe-hysteresis kanye nokungena okuphezulu kwamandla kazibuthe, okwenza ibe yindawo ekahle kakhulu ekusetshenzisweni kwemvamisa ephezulu.

- I-Nickel-Iron Alloy: Ama-alloy e-nickel-iron, njenge-Permalloy ne-Mu-metal, anokungena okuphezulu kokuqala kanye namandla aphansi okuphoqelela. Lezi zinto zivame ukusetshenziswa ezinhlotsheni ezidinga ukuvikelwa okuphezulu kwe-magnetic kanye nokulahlekelwa okuphansi kwe-hysteresis.

- Ama-Ferrite: Ama-ferrite cores aqukethe izinto ze-ceramic ezine-iron oxide njengengxenye eyinhloko. Anikeza ukumelana okuphezulu futhi alungele ukusetshenziswa kwemvamisa ephezulu, njengezinto zamandla ze-switch-mode.

Izinto Okumelwe Uzicabangele Ngokukhetha Okuyinhloko

Uma ukhetha into eyinhloko yokuklama i-transformer, kunezinto eziningana okudingeka zicatshangelwe ukuqinisekisa ukusebenza kahle kanye nokusebenza kahle. Lezi zinto zifaka:

- Imvamisa Yokusebenza: Izakhiwo zezinto eziyinhloko, njengokuvuleka kwamandla kazibuthe kanye nokumelana, kufanele zifanele ububanzi bemvamisa yokusebenza ye-transformer.

- Ukulahlekelwa Okuyinhloko: Izinto eziyinhloko ezikhethiwe kufanele zibonise ukulahlekelwa okuphansi kwamandla kagesi kanye nokulahlekelwa kwamandla kagesi ukuze kuncishiswe ukushabalaliswa kwamandla futhi kwandiswe ukusebenza kahle okuphelele.

- Ubuningi Bokugcwala Kokugcwala: Ubuningi bokugcwala kokugcwala bunquma insimu yamagnetic ephezulu kakhulu into eyinhloko engayimelana nayo ngaphambi kokulahlekelwa yizimfanelo zayo zamagnetic. Kubalulekile ukukhetha into eyinhloko enobuningi bokugcwala kokugcwala obungaphatha amazinga wamanje aphezulu alindelekile.

- Ukuzinza Kwezinga Lokushisa: Izinto eziyinhloko kufanele zigcine izakhiwo zazo zamagnetic ngaphakathi kwebanga lokushisa elifunekayo. Ukuzinza kwezinga lokushisa kubalulekile ukuvimbela ukwanda kokushisa nokuqinisekisa ukuthembeka kwesikhathi eside.

- Izindleko: Izindleko zezinto eziyinhloko ziyinto ebalulekile okufanele icatshangelwe, ikakhulukazi ekukhiqizweni okukhulu. Ukulinganisela ukusebenza kanye nokusebenza kahle kwezindleko kubalulekile ekudaleni imiklamo ye-transformer ephumelelayo ngokwezomnotho.

Ukuthuthukisa Ukusebenza Kwe-Transformer

Ukuze kuthuthukiswe ukusebenza kwe-transformer, ukukhetha okuyinhloko kufanele kusekelwe ezidingweni ezithile zohlelo lokusebenza. Kuhlelo lokusebenza olunemvamisa ephezulu, ama-ferrite cores anikeza ukusebenza okuhle kakhulu ngenxa yokulahlekelwa kwawo okuphansi kanye nokumelana okuphezulu. Ngakolunye uhlangothi, kuhlelo lokusebenza olunemvamisa ephansi, izinto ezifana ne-silicon steel zinikeza izakhiwo ezinhle kakhulu ze-magnetic.

Ngaphezu kwalokho, ukwakheka kwe-core efanele, okuhlanganisa ukuma kwe-core nosayizi, nakho kudlala indima ebalulekile ekunciphiseni ukulahleka nokuthuthukisa ukusebenza okuphelele. Ukusebenzisa ukulingisa kwekhompyutha okuthuthukisiwe kanye namasu okwenza ngcono kungasiza ekufezeni izici zokusebenza ezifiselekayo.

Isifinyezo

Ngamafuphi, ukukhetha okuyinhloko kuyisici esibalulekile sokuklama i-transformer esithinta ngqo ukusebenza kahle. Izinto ezicatshangelwayo ezifana nokuvama kokusebenza, ukulahlekelwa okuyinhloko, ubuningi bokugcwala koketshezi, ukuzinza kokushisa, kanye nezindleko kuthonya ukukhethwa kwezinto eziyinhloko. Ukuqonda izinhlobo ezahlukene zezinto eziyinhloko ezitholakalayo kanye nezakhiwo zazo kuvumela onjiniyela nabaklami ukuthi benze izinqumo ezinolwazi futhi bakhe ama-transformer ahlangabezana nezidingo ezithile zezicelo zabo. Ngokwenza ngcono ukukhethwa nokuklanywa okuyinhloko, ukusebenza kanye nokuthembeka kwama-transformer kungathuthukiswa kakhulu, okuholela ezinhlelweni zikagesi ezisebenza kahle kakhulu.

The Impact of Power Quality on Transformer Equipment Performance
Power Quality (PQ) is a crucial factor that determines the performance, efficiency, and longevity of electrical equipment. In essence, PQ refers to the degree of deviation of electrical power from its ideal sinusoidal waveform in terms of frequency, voltage, and current. High power quality implies that the electrical power supplied perfectly matches the ideal sine wave, leading to optimal operation of electrical equipment.


In the context of transformer equipment performance, PQ plays a pivotal role. Transformers, as integral components of power systems, need high-quality power to operate efficiently and safely. The performance of transformer equipment is directly proportional to the quality of power it receives. Good PQ ensures that transformers function at their maximum potential while minimizing energy losses and extending their service life.


Poor PQ, on the other hand, can lead to numerous issues such as overheating, increased energy consumption, reduced equipment lifespan, and even catastrophic failures. Therefore, understanding and maintaining high PQ is essential for enhancing transformer equipment performance and ensuring the reliability of power systems.

Ukuqashelwa kobuhlakani be-transformer engu-110kV
Ngokuthuthuka kwezinhlelo zamandla ezihlakaniphile, ama-transformer ahlakaniphile nawo afinyelele ukuhlanganiswa kwezinhlelo "eziyinhloko" kanye "nezesibili". Uma kuqhathaniswa nama-transformer avamile, ama-transformer ahlakaniphile angafinyelela ukuqapha ku-inthanethi kanye nokuxilongwa kwamaphutha, anikeze ulwazi olunembile mayelana nesimo se-transformer yamandla. Ngaphambi kokuba kwenzeke iphutha, imisebenzi yokuxwayisa kusenesikhathi ingenziwa, ngaleyo ndlela kuncishiswe izindleko zokulungisa nokusebenza, kwandiswe umjikelezo wokusebenza, futhi kuqashelwe ubuhlakani be-transformer.
